About This Book
Jan Chozen Bays's mindful eating practice begins with a deceptively simple question: what are you actually hungry for? The book identifies nine types of hunger — stomach, mouth, eye, nose, ear, mind, heart, cellular, and touch — and argues that most disordered eating is the result of satisfying one type of hunger with another's food. The result is a practical guide to restoring the kind of attentive, pleasurable relationship with food that anxiety, guilt, and distraction have displaced for many people.
